Grade A & D Fire Alarm System Testing
Grade A Fire Alarm Systems
These are complex systems typically used in commercial properties and include:
- Smoke Detectors
- Heat Detectors
- Sounders
- Manual Call Points
- A Central Control Panel
Grade D Fire Alarm Systems
Typically used in domestic properties and usually consist of interlinked smoke alarms.
By law, a fire alarm system must be tested every six months by a qualified engineer in accordance with BS5839 Part 1 Section 6.
